You are welcome to use Unity, Godot, Bevy, Roblox, Source, id Tech, Lumberyard, Stingray, Torque, or any one of the other game engines. (Except several of those listed don’t even exist anymore, so “will continue to exist” might be on your requirements list.)
I think you will find that no engine does your job for you. Delivering a good game is your job and making the gameplay feel good is your job, because every game is different.
The job of a game engine is to help you do that, and various engines take various approaches to this. Look around! Find the engine that helps you the most, and gets in your way the least. Then, do your job.
